ZIP+4 Code consists of two parts, the first five digits can be located to the post office, and the last four digits can identify a geographic segment within the five-digit delivery area. The 6-7 digits designate sector or several blocks, and the 8-9 digits designate segment or one side of a street.
- ·Carrier Route ID?
A 4-digit code assigned to a mail delivery or collection route within a 5-digit ZIP Code. The first character of this identification is alphabetical, and the last three are numeric: Bnnn = PO box Hnnn = Highway contract Rnnn = Rural route Cnnn = City delivery Gnnn = General delivery: C041 (City delivery)

- ·Base Alternate Code?
Code that specifies whether a record is a base (preferred) or alternate record. Base records (represented as "B") can represent a range of addresses or an individual address, such as a firm record, while alternate records (represented as "A") are individual delivery points. Government deliveries will only be listed on alternate records with the appropriate government building indicator (federal, state, or city) set.: Base
